When I survey...Christ's Cross and ours

This is a series of 5 sessions taking place on a Thursday evening in St Dunstan's Church Hall 8.00pm to 9.30pm.

The death of Christ is the dominant and dramatic theme in the new Testament. So it is not surprising that over the centuries the Cross has become the symbol of the Christian faith. Jesus' crucifixion gives rise to many themes including: the place of silence in our noisy world, despair and hope, a suffering world and the challenge of living as disciples when Christianity is no longer mainstream.

June 17th Darkness at Noon
June 24th Into Great Silence
July 1st The Child on the Cross
July 22nd Outside a City Wall
July 29th Touching the Rock
